Ticket Prices for Nigeria vs Lesotho 2026 World Cup Qualifier Announced

In anticipation of the highly awaited 2026 FIFA World Cup qualifier clash between Nigeria and Lesotho, organizers have officially disclosed the ticket prices for the event.

 

  • Regular stand tickets are priced at N1,000, providing fans with an affordable option to witness the intense showdown.
  • VIP tickets, offering an enhanced viewing experience, will be available for N2,000.
  • For those seeking the pinnacle of luxury, VVIP tickets are set at N5,000.

 

Bassey Ibiatisuho, the head of publicity for the Akwa Ibom State Football Association Normalization Committee, announced that ticket sales points will be strategically positioned across the state for convenient access.

The Super Eagles are gearing up for the crucial match against Lesotho, with their first training session scheduled on the practice pitch of Godswill Akpabio International Stadium, Uyo, starting Tuesday.

The initial arrivals at the training camp include Kenneth Omeruo, Jamilu Collins, and Umar Sadiq, with the remaining 20 players expected to join today.

In a late development, Brendel Insurance goalkeeper Amas Obasogie received a call-up on Monday night, stepping in for the injured Maduka Okoye.

Fans are in for a treat as the Super Eagles face Leslie Notsi’s Lesotho at the Godswill Akpabio International Stadium, Uyo, on Thursday, with the kickoff scheduled for 5 pm Nigeria time.
